Diana of the Uplands is a work by British artist Charles Wellington Furse (1868 - 1904). It's one figure and tableau oil on canvas painting created in 1903-1904. The painting is owned by the museum of Tate Britain - London, and is accessible to the general public. Charles Wellington Furse made most paintings about portrait and figure and tableau.
